NIMBLE GREEN

Jotun · 8606

The Analysis

Nimble Green has an LRV of 22.75, meaning it absorbs more light than it reflects, which gives the room a moody, grounded feel. Because it is a deeper, muted tone, it will make a space feel more intimate and enclosed rather than expansive or airy.

This is best used as a sophisticated main wall color in rooms where you want to create a sense of character, or as a dense backdrop for artwork. It provides enough visual weight to anchor a room without feeling like a 'loud' accent color.

LRV 23

History & Origin

This color leans into a Heritage aesthetic, reminiscent of the earthy, organic palettes popular in mid-century design and classic, wood-paneled interiors. It avoids the clinical feel of modern 'fresh' colors, offering a more established and timeless look.

Undertonewarm-green
FamilyYellow

How to Use It

It pairs exceptionally well with warm walnut or oak wood tones and brushed brass hardware for a high-end, classic finish. Use it in a study, library, or a bedroom where you want to emphasize a cozy, retreat-like atmosphere.

The Mood

Living with this shade feels restful and stable, similar to the experience of being in a forest or a private study. It lacks the harshness of a bright lime or the coldness of a standard grey, making it a very comfortable, balanced color to inhabit daily.

Colour harmonies

Complementary

Opposite on the colour wheel — bold, high-contrast pairings. Use for a feature wall or furniture you want to command attention.

Analogous

Neighbouring hues — cohesive and calm, great for layered schemes that feel collected rather than matched.

Split complementary

Near-opposites for strong contrast with a little less tension than a pure complement. A favourite of interior designers.

Triadic

Three evenly spaced hues — balanced, vibrant, and versatile. Keep one dominant and use the others sparingly.

Tetradic (square)

Four hues in a square on the wheel — rich, dynamic palettes. Best when one colour leads and the others accent.

Monochromatic

Dark, mid, and light steps on the same hue — a failsafe gradient for trim, walls, and accents without shifting colour family.
